This authoritative catalogue presents a systematic documentation of the Archaeological Museum at Mathura, one of India’s most significant repositories of ancient artifacts. Compiled by J. Ph. Vogel, a renowned scholar of Indian archaeology, the work offers detailed descriptions, classifications, and historical analyses of thousands of objects housed in the museum.
The catalogue covers artifacts spanning from prehistoric times through the medieval period, including sculptures, coins, pottery, inscriptions, and decorative objects. Each entry provides comprehensive information about the artifact’s origin, dating, cultural significance, and archaeological importance. The collection is particularly rich in Kushan and Gupta period materials, reflecting Mathura’s role as an important ancient center of art, commerce, and religious activity.
This hardcover edition serves as an essential reference for archaeologists, historians, museum professionals, and scholars interested in Indian cultural heritage and the material culture of ancient India.
